The final price for your flooring project depends on a few moving parts. First, the material itself plays a huge role; natural hardwood or premium stone will cost more than laminate or vinyl. You also have to consider the condition of your subfloor. If the installers need to pull up old carpet, level out uneven surfaces, or fix water damage before laying the new product, that adds time and labor. Garage floor tiles are interlocking pieces designed to protect concrete from oil stains, moisture, and heavy equipment. They are a great choice if your existing slab is cracked, stained, or constantly dusty. Installation is straightforward because they snap together without glue. Porcelain tile is a fantastic option for Pompano Beach homes, as it's exceptionally durable, water-resistant, and can withstand the high humidity and temperature fluctuations common in Florida. It's also resistant to fading from sunlight. For humid environments like Pompano Beach, materials like porcelain tile, luxury vinyl plank (LVP), and certain types of engineered wood are excellent choices. These options are more resistant to moisture and temperature changes, preventing warping or damage.
